Job Title: Marketing Coordinator
Location: Union City, CA. 94587
Great Pay to $70K
Immediate need for Marketing Coordinator to help support the Latin America Business Development Manager with various tasks including competitive market research, data analysis and marketing strategies for Central and South America.
Responsibilities:
-Assist in planning, arranging, organizing, managing and handling multiple projects
-Communicate closely with Headquarter to proceed with project planning
-Handles liaison work between US and Central/South American clients/distributors, such as making appointments, arrangements, and negotiations
-Conduct research and analyzes medical device and surgical table industry & distribution in Central/South America and Japan.
-Coordinates project activities with regulatory or governmental agencies.
-Monitors the daily progress of tasks assigned and provides detailed updates to team and upper management.
-Develop and execute digital and traditional marketing strategies to increase brand visibility and product sales.
-Conduct data analysis and forecasting to make informed decisions on campaigns and strategies.
-Manage social media campaigns, create engaging content, and measure the impact and return on investment.
-Collaborate with the sales team to identify growth opportunities and optimize marketing tactics.
-Conduct market research to understand trends and customer needs in the medical device industry.
-Use tools such as Power BI and Tableau for data visualization and analysis.
-Manage CRM (Salesforce) and ensure accurate customer and prospect records.
-Create and execute direct marketing campaigns and events to generate leads and retain customers.
-Prepare and deliver high-impact presentations using AI tools for C-level executives.
-Work collaboratively with Customer Service, Purchasing, Logistics, and Operations to ensure alignment and achieve sales objectives.
-Address challenges with a high-level commercial focus to facilitate the achievement of proposed results.
-Stay up to date on trends in health and technology, as well as medical industry regulations.
Skills and Experience:
-4+ years of medical device marketing experience.
-Effective communication skills in both Spanish and English, both verbal and written
-Strong analytical skills and experience with data visualization tools such as Power BI and Tableau.
-Knowledge of CRM management (Salesforce) and marketing automation platforms I.E. HubSpot, Mailchimp.
-Proficiency in strategic marketing tools, planning, sales funnel management, and analysis.
-Experience in managing Key Opinion Leaders and implementing KPIs.
-Experience in preparing high-impact presentations and using AI tools for presentations.
-Ability to work collaboratively in teams and adapt to different cultures and environments.

Founder and CEO, Janice Bryant Howroyd, is a North Carolina native who left her hometown in 1976 armed with $1500. Since then, she has dedicated her efforts to building an organization that is committed to keeping the humanity in Human Resources and Strategic, Inclusive Procurement.
Mrs. Howroyd’s commitment to excellence has grown ActOne Group to 33 countries, with over 17,000 clients and more than 2,800 employees. The largest woman-minority-owned workforce management company founded in the US, ActOne Group professionals bring expertise in delivering corporate HR initiatives to local and global markets.
Mrs. Howroyd was selected by former President Barack Obama to serve as a White House appointee and continues to serve under the current administration as an Ambassador of Energy. Mrs. Howroyd gives generously through funding and advocacy for STEM education, particularly for women and minorities.
Mrs. Howroyd leads her teams to build business success based on the ability to connect great companies with outstanding talent. Her passion for education, mentorship, and self-empowerment initiatives have earned her many professional and philanthropic recognitions. She is a sought–after speaker and media subject matter expert in her fields. Her book, The Art of Work: How to Make Work, Work for You, is available on Amazon.com.
